Given the bizarre lack of reviews on the P6TD I'm not sure what to think about it... in all likelihood it is just like a P6T Deluxe V2 with Stack Cool 3 instead of 2+ and no floppy connector, so it should be a great motherboard, but practically no reviews anywhere... what gives?
Just because of that I'm tempted to go with the Gigabyte myself even though I've been an Asus guy for over 10 years, plus it's 10 bucks cheaper where I shop, and I like Gigabyte's dual BIOS feature.
